International Legal Counsel (UK & Germany)

The Role

This is a newly created position within Multiverse’s Legal team, reporting directly to the General Counsel. As we expand our international footprint, this role is vital in establishing our in-house legal capability across both the UK and German markets.

You will serve as the primary legal partner for our German operations—including StackFuel GmbH and future acquisitions—while providing commercial legal support to the UK business. We are looking for a collaborative professional who enjoys working across cultures and is excited to contribute to a growing, impact-driven organisation.

What You’ll Do

  • German Operations: Act as the lead legal advisor for German group entities, providing guidance on commercial, employment, and corporate matters.

  • Contract Management: Lead the German commercial contracting lifecycle (B2B, B2C, and B2G), drafting and negotiating agreements that help the business scale safely.

  • Regulatory Guidance: Navigate the German regulatory landscape, including vocational training regulations (AZAV), providing practical advice to support business growth.

  • Strategic Integration: Support post-acquisition workstreams, including contract migrations, governance alignment, and compliance harmonisation for European M&A transactions.

  • Employment Law: Advise on German employment matters, including works council engagement and equity schemes.

  • External Partnerships: Manage relationships with external German counsel to ensure high-quality, cost-effective support.

  • UK & Cross-Border Support: Draft and negotiate UK commercial contracts (tech, data, and partnerships) and act as a strategic bridge between UK and German business functions.

What We Are Looking For

We recognise that excellence comes from a variety of backgrounds. If you meet the core requirements below and are passionate about the role, we encourage you to apply.

Core Requirements:

  • Legal Qualification: Qualified to practice law in Germany.

  • Jurisdictional Experience: A strong understanding of the German legal market and experience working within the UK legal environment (e.g., in-house, international firm, or UK-based role).

  • Language Proficiency: Fluency in both German and English (written and spoken), with the ability to negotiate and draft legal documents in both languages.

  • Commercial Law Foundation: Experience managing a variety of commercial contracts and regulatory matters.

Great to Have (but not required):

  • Experience in M&A transactions or post-closing integration.

  • Background in German employment law (works councils or incentive plans).

  • Prior experience in an in-house environment, particularly within the tech or edtech sectors.

  • Familiarity with UK commercial legal frameworks.

Our Commitment to Safeguarding

Multiverse is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of our learners. We expect all employees to share this commitment and adhere to our Safeguarding Policy, our Prevent Policy and all other Multiverse company policies. Successful applicants will be required to undertake at least a Basic check via the Disclosure Barring Service (DBS).

For roles that will involve a Regulated Activity, successful applicants must also undergo an Enhanced DBS check, including a Children’s Barred List check and a Prohibition Order check. Roles involving Regulated Activity may interact with vulnerable groups, therefore are ex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 meaning applicants are required to declare any convictions, cautions, reprimands, and final warnings.

Providing false information is an offence and could result in the application being rejected or summary dismissal if the applicant has been selected, and possible referral to the police and the DBS.
